I am certainly not asleep. I am keenly aware of just how much of the world’s mineral wealth they control. I, unfortunately, have to get a large percentage of my raw materials for manufacturing from Chinese sources. Try getting Molybdenum, Tungsten, and Neodymium from a non Chinese source. I dare you.

The Chinese low balled prices for a number of years slowly taking out their American competitors and once they were out of business the Chinese started tightening supplies. I believe American companies are working their way back into the business again.
